Question

A self-directed learner is characterized by which of the following?Question 18Select one:a.Has self-confidenceb.Studies primarily when a test is approachingc.Prefers to attend large, lecture-based classesd.Does not care about keeping to a schedule

Solution

The characteristic of a self-directed learner is "Has self-confidence". Self-directed learners are typically confident in their abilities to achieve their learning goals. They take initiative and responsibility for their learning, which requires a certain level of self-confidence. They do not necessarily study only when a test is approaching, prefer large lecture-based classes, or disregard the importance of keeping to a schedule. Instead, they are proactive, prefer learning methods that suit their needs, and are often organized and disciplined, which includes adhering to a schedule.
